The Israel Antiquities Authority (IAA) and the Public Museum of Grand Rapids (PMGR) have approved Mobile and the Gulf Coast Exploreum as a venue for the traveling exhibition The Dead Sea Scrolls. The exhibition dates are January 20, 2005 to April 24, 2005.

The world-famous Dead Sea Scrolls, written over 2,000 years ago, include the oldest surviving texts of the books of the Hebrew Bible, known to Christians as the Old Testament, and a wide variety of ancient Jewish literature, including many books never before known. Their discovery is considered one of the greatest archaeological finds of the 20th Century.

The Mobile venue will feature fragments of 12 different scrolls, including segments from the biblical books of Genesis-Exodus, Leviticus, Numbers, Deuteronomy, Psalms, Isaiah, and Jeremiah. The Psalms scroll will be the largest fragment displayed measuring over 33 inches long. The Deuteronomy fragment includes text from the Ten Commandments. Five of the scrolls have never been shown outside of Israel.

The Dead Sea Scrolls exhibition scheduled for Mobile is the only exhibit of scrolls authorized by the IAA now touring the country.

“Demand is expected to be high,” says Mike Sullivan, Exploreum Executive Director. “Everyone will want to see these rare manuscripts, including the oldest surviving text of the Ten Commandments, and Mobile is their only chance to do so in this region,” he continues.

The Exploreum’s J.L.Bedsole IMAX Dome Theater will feature two films to add to the visitor’s exploration of ancient civilizations, history and archeology. Mysteries of Egypt and Mystery of the Maya will show concurrently with The Dead Sea Scrolls exhibition.
